Meeting Agenda
Public Art Committee
Thursday, November 4, 2021 4:00 PM Civic Center Community Room
After determining that a quorum is present, the Public Art Committee of the City of Denton, Texas will convene
in a Regular Meeting on Thursday, November 4, 2021, at 4:00 p.m. in the Civic Center Community Room at
321 E. McKinney Street, Denton, Texas, at which the following items will be considered:
1. PRESENTATION FROM MEMBERS OF THE PUBLIC
This section of the agenda permits a person to make comments regarding public business on items not listed on
the agenda. This is limited to two speakers per meeting with each speaker allowed a maximum of four (4)
minutes. Such person(s) shall have filed a "Blue Card" requesting to speak during this period prior to the
calling of this agenda item.
2. ITEMS FOR CONSIDERATION
A. PAC21-050 Consider approval of the minutes of October 7, 2021.
Attachments: Exhibit 1 - October 7, 2021 Minutes
B. PAC21-049 Receive nominations and elect a Vice-Chair for the Public Art Committee.
Attachments: Exhibit 1 - Agenda Information Sheet
Exhibit 2 - Election of Chair & Vice-Chair Process
C. PAC21-056 Receive a report, hold a discussion, and give staff input regarding the status of the
following Public Art Committee projects:
1. Tennis Center
2. Fire Station No. 3
3. MLK, Jr. Recreation Center Sculpture
4. Denton Women’s Interracial Fellowship Monument
5. Carroll Blvd. Art Trail
6. Dallas and Teasley Sculpture
7. Bonnie Brae Roundabout Sculpture
Attachments: Exhibit 1 – Agenda Information Sheet
Exhibit 2 – Presentation
